Mike Smythe was a Libertarian candidate for District 94 of the Indiana House of Representatives. The primary election was on May 4, 2010 and the general election was on November 2.

Elections

2010

See also:Indiana House of Representatives elections, 2010

Smythe lost to Democratic incumbent Cherrish Pryor by a margin of 9,983 to 350. Republican candidate Clint Fultz came in second with 2,925 votes. [1] The general election took place on November 2, 2010.
